Why My Memory Foam Mattress Smells Like Sweat

Our memory foam mattress will develop an unpleasant smell over time since we are laying our body on it each night. With the amount of body sweat and oil we produce, there is no doubt that even we always clean our memory foam mattress topper, the smell will not easily go away. 

Hence, there is a need to deodorize our memory foam mattress so that we can catch every day's good night's sleep, and here are some simple tips on how to freshen up stinky memory pillow like a pro.

To freshen up memory foam mattress, let the mattress breathe by removing all the bedding materials and air-dry it to remove any moisture trapped inside the foam. Sprinkle your mattress with some baking powder and let it sit for half an hour. After 30 minutes, dust it off using the upholstery brush attachment of your vacuum.

However, aside from the sweaty smell of memory foam mattresses, the most common complaint about this type of mattress is the off-gassing phenomenon, which can disappear over time.

This can be resolved quickly by airing it out outdoor for several hours. The longer the memory foam airs out, the lesser the odor will be noticeable.

So, you can read below are the ways you can do to remove the smell on your memory foam mattress.

How To Get The Smell Out Of Your Memory Foam Mattress

Because of its ability to contour your head and neck while you sleep, memory foam has been known in making different bedding materials such as mattresses and pillows.

However, these memory foams are usually mixed with specific chemicals to provide a spongy structure on which memory foam is known for.

Nonetheless, these chemicals give off a strong odor that smells like gasoline. The smell usually fades away over time, but you can hasten the time it takes to free the offensive of your memory foam mattress by doing these steps.

New Memory Foam Mattress


  1. Open the windows of your room to let your memory foam mattress air out by leaning your memory foam against the window.
  2. If the sun is out, take your mattress outside, but make sure you placed it under a shady tree since too much heat can damage your memory foam.
  3. Once you air out your memory foam mattress, sprinkle a pinch of baking soda all over your mattress and let it sit for 30 – 60 minutes.
  4. Give your memory foam a good shake and vacuum off the baking soda powder left on your mattress using the upholstery brush attachment. This will significantly help in minimizing the smell of your memory foam.
  5. If you are using Febreze or other fabric deodorizers in your home, gently spray the solution all over your memory foam to freshen and mask the smell.
  6. Lastly, you can rely on an air purifier, as this has an advanced HEPA filter that can remove a wide array of air pollutants. Use an air purifier in combination with a humidifier to get the best result.

Sweat and Different Types of Stains

Just like your pillow, your mattress is also exposed to different kinds of dirt and stains such as sweat, hair and skin oil, drool, and even accidental spills. That is why it will give off a bad smell as time passed by.

In addition to this, your mattress plays an essential role in maintaining your body healthy since having a good sleep means having a healthy mind, and a healthy mind is like a healthy body.

Therefore, your memory foam mattress needs proper cleaning and maintenance to keep it clean and fresh at all times. Here are some ways on how to freshen up and clean your mattress:

Cleaning Your Mattress

As a rule of thumb, your mattress needs to be cleaned every six months; however, if you encountered some accidental stains and spills, you need to treat it right away to avoid immediate setting.

Things you will need:

  • Baking  soda
  • Bowl
  • Clean cloths
  • Essential oil
  • Salt
  • Vacuum


  1. Strip all your bedding materials from your memory foam mattress and toss it inside the washer while you are cleaning the mattress.
  2. Once you have access to the core mattress, you need to vacuum the surface of your mattress, which includes the sides and underneath. Don't forget to vacuum as well as the areas between your mattress and the box spring.
  3. In a bowl, mix a cup of baking soda and essential oil (preferably, lavender). Once you have thoroughly mixed, place the mixture in a strainer. Shake the essence baking soda all over the surface of your mattress. Let it sit until your bedding materials are washed and thoroughly dried. Once the beddings are okay, dust off the baking soda on the surface of your mattress using the vacuum.
  4. If you spot some stains on your mattress, make a paste by mixing baking soda, salt, and water. Once you have achieved the paste-like consistency, rub the stain you with the paste and then let it sit for half an hour. After 30 minutes, using the clean cloth, wipe away the paste until no residue is left on the mattress.
  5. With the clean and fresh bedding materials you washed a while ago, you can now remake your memory foam mattress. For extra fragrance, you can spray some fabric deodorizer all over the surface of your mattress.

Removing Sweat And Urine Stains

Bedwetting is usually a common issue when you still have toddlers in your household, and urine stains produce yellowish colored stains similar to sweat.

It is common for a mattress to discolor and have that lingering musty smell IF you are not maintaining it properly.

Therefore, here are some steps on how to freshen up memory foam mattress for these kinds of stains,

Things you will need:

  • Baking soda
  • Hydrogen peroxide
  • Liquid dishwashing soap
  • Spray bottle
  • Paper towels


  1. Grab some paper towels and blot as much moisture as possible that soak inside your mattress.
  2. Make a cleaning solution by mixing hydrogen peroxide with three tablespoons of baking soda and few drops of liquid dishwashing soap in a bowl. Mix thoroughly until the baking soda dissolves.
  3. Pour the solution on a spray bottle, and then you mist the entire stained area of your mattress. Let the solution sit on the stained area for a while.
  4. Leave the treated portion of your mattress to dry. To speed up the drying process, you can place a portable fan near your mattress, or you can use your blow dryer as an alternative; however, make sure to set it in a cool setting.

If you use a vacuum, make sure you take any contaminants away before it totally soaks further inside the mattress. It is advisable to use a wet/dry vacuum and not just your regular household vacuum.

You may repeat the cleaning steps listed above to remove and eliminate any urine stains or odor that still lingers on your mattress.

You may also use a clean towel to dry the area.

Handling Blood Stains On Your Mattress

Due to some unfortunate situations, your mattress could also be stained with blood; therefore, if this has ever happened to you, make sure you treat the stain right away to avoid setting it up.

Things you will need:

  • Hydrogen peroxide
  • Clean towel
  • Spray bottle


  1. Prepare the cleaning solution by filling the spray bottle with hydrogen peroxide.
  2. Check the area of your mattress with the bloodstain, and then spray it gently with the cleaning solution. Using a clean towel, blot the wetted area, and then repeat the process until the stained area is gone.
  3. Let the mattress dry by air-drying it, or you can use a portable fan or blow dryer to speed up the drying process.

Removing vomit stains on your memory foam mattress

Whether you had an upset stomach or your kids eat too many cookies before bedtime; therefore, throwing up in your bed may happen. Hence, you need to act quickly so that it will not set odor and stains on your mattress. 

Things you will need:

  • White vinegar
  • Spray bottle
  • Clean towel
  • Baking soda
  • Vacuum


  1. You need to prepare first the cleaning solution by mixing equal parts of water and white vinegar in a spray bottle.
  2. Shake the cleaning solution vigorously and then treat the area that was stained by spraying the soiled area. Blot it immediately with a clean towel to wipe off the stain. Continue doing this step until no mark is seen on the stained area.
  3. Once you have blotted and wiped off the dirt, sprinkle a pinch of baking soda all over the surface of your treated area. Leave the treated surface for an hour, and then dust it off using your vacuum to remove baking soda powder on your mattress.
  4. To remove dampness or moisture on your memory foam mattress, air-dry your mattress outdoors, or you can use a portable fan to hasten the drying process. Make sure not to dry it directly under the sun since the heat of the sun can deteriorate the memory foam and lose its quality.

Do you want to know how to keep your memory foam mattress smells fresh and clean for a more extended period of time? Well, listed below are some tips you can follow to keep your mattress clean and fresh longer.


  1. Change your bedding linens at least once a week to prevent dirt, dust mites, dead skin cells, and other types of allergens from building up on your mattress.
  2. Invest in a good quality mattress cover, as this will help in preventing moisture from getting into the core of the memory foam mattress since humidity promotes the growth of bacteria, molds, and mildews, this will also help in lessening the growth of this allergens.
  3. Every month, vacuum the mattress to dust away dirt and dust mites. You can use the crevice tool to clean the tight spots of your mattress. To remove lingering odor, you may consider sprinkling baking soda all over the mattress surface and let it sit for 30 to 60 minutes.
  4. Try to flip your memory foam mattress every three months so that it can retain its proper shape. Through this, it can help in preventing body indentations, which results from sleeping on the same spot night after night. Thus, regular flipping and rolling your mattress will help avoid unexpected wear and tear.

Note: If your mattress is a pillow type kind, you can rotate it every six months from top to bottom to retain its shape.

Remember also:

Memory foam has two mortal enemies, liquid and too much heat. Hence, here are some things you should remember when handling a memory foam mattress so that you can prolong its lifespan.

  • Putting memory foam is a BIG NO, NO
  • Never try to machine-washed your memory foam
  • Using hot water to clean it is off-limit
  • Do not use brush or sponge with an abrasive surface to scrub your memory foam

To sum it up, here is a table you can look for as a guide to clean your mattress naturally, and later on, I will share with you some cleaning items you can buy on Amazon for fast and efficient ways of cleaning your memory foam mattress.

Natural ways to clean and deodorize your mattress

For Blood For Odor For Urine and Sweat For Vomit
3 percent hydrogen peroxide Baking soda + essential oil Hydrogen peroxide, liquid dishwashing soap, and baking soda 50/50 water and white vinegar
Spray, blot with a clean cloth, and air dry Sprinkle, leave for 30 minutes, and vacuum Prepare solution, spray, and allow to air dry Spray, blot with a clean cloth, and air dry

Cleaning Items For Memory Foam Mattress

Cleaning a memory foam mattress takes a lot of time to do it successfully. Sometimes you will need some cleaning items that will help the work done easily and efficiently.

Listed below are some essential cleaning items that you can find on Amazon.

Housmile Mattress Vacuum Cleaner

With its advanced HEPA filtration that captures 99.98% of particles as small as 0.3 microns, which is ideal in cleaning mattress.

It also has an upgraded UV light that is effective in killing bed bugs, mites, bacteria, and other microorganisms.

This vacuum cleaner is lightweight and portable that makes it ideal for people who want to clean large surface such as mattress.

Its bottom features suction inlets that can collect dead bugs and has removable canister with HEPA filter that can keep everything contained.


  • It is lightweight (weighs only 2.8 pounds)
  • It has a long UV tube
  • Has a washable HEPA filter
  • It can suck up dirt from the bottom and top inlet
  • It is easy to use


  • It does not have the strongest suction power
  • Its collection pan can only hold 160mL of debris

Febreze Fabric Refresher

This fabric deodorizer is perfect for cleaning and eliminating bad odors from hard-to-wash fabrics such as upholstery, carpets, beddings, clothing, and even on windows.

It is an ideal choice for your current cleaning routine since it can add more fragrance and have a longer-lasting scent.

No matter where you smell musty or even a smelly mattress can be eliminated with just a few sprays of Febreze.

In short, this spray is designed to help to eliminate odors without leaving a heavy residue of its scent on the surface of the fabric.


  • Nearly safe for all fabric surfaces
  • The bad odor fades away as the product dries and you are only left with just a hint of this product
  • It comes with several scents such as floral, tropical, or clean scents that you can enjoy creating new seasonal scents regularly.


  • Some people who are sensitive to chemicals are still bothered with the smell even though the scent will fade away immediately.
  • Not appropriate to use for fabrics that are delicate and does not do well with water spots; therefore, before using this product, make sure to test it first on fabrics that may water spot. You can try to lightly spray on a hidden inner cloth to see how it reacts.

Woolite Stain Remover

This is an all-in-one product formula that can clean, deodorize, eliminate, freshen, and sanitize different types of allergens on soft surfaces such as your mattress and pillows.

Thanks to its unique penetrating action that can go deep on fabric fibers to cleanse and sanitize dirt, stains, and odor-causing bacteria.

With its Oxy stain destroyer formula that works on contact to lift, penetrate and mobilize the stained area in just 30 seconds.

It is safe to use for kids and pets when used as directed.


  • It is easy to use
  • It does an excellent job in removing most stains and even fresh red-wine stains
  • It is made from ingredients that can safely lighten stains
  • Safe to use on carpets, upholstery, area rugs, bedding materials, and more


  • According to some review, this product struggles to remove overnight gravy stains and fresh coffee

